ZIP 34442 and ZIP 34449 are ZIP Code areas in Florida. This page compares them across population, income, housing, education, commuting, and how each has changed since 2019.

ZIP 34442 has the higher population (16,356 vs 3,508 in ZIP 34449). ZIP 34442 has the higher median household income ($55,473 vs $52,760 in ZIP 34449). ZIP 34442 has the higher median home value ($295,900 vs $143,900 in ZIP 34449).
